  • This class was made in response to the following message...
    "I'm 40 +2 days pregnant and my doctor is starting to talk about induction. Is there any yoga to induce labour? I've been trying all the things but so far nothing has worked. I'm so ready to not be pregnant anymore but I really don't want an induction because I've heard it makes labour more painful - please help!"
    Do I have a magic yoga pose or position that cause labour to start? Oh how I wish I did! I would be rich if I had a dollar for every time a woman in the last few days of pregnancy asked me for this secret!
    Unfortunately, (or really fortunately), our bodies are perfectly designed to go into labour exactly when they are meant to. It's not a flaw that your body still hasn't gone into labour at 40 +2. This isn't a mistake. It isn't a sign that it's never going to happen. It's simply a sign that your body is not ready yet. It is waiting for the perfect time. Only your body knows exactly when this is.
    Oxytocin receptor cells increase during pregnancy and peak during labour. This is an important part of the process and trying to hurry it along by medical intervention (or all the old wives tales) is usually met with no result - or a potentially prolonged labour for pushing the body into something it wasn't ready for.
    Instead of spending the last few days of your pregnancy looking for the magic cure that will kickstart your labour, I would like to encourage you to instead spend your time preparing your body (and your mind) for birth.
